The Canadian online gaming market operates within a unique regulatory framework that sets it apart from many other jurisdictions worldwide. Unlike countries with centralized federal oversight, Canada gives each province the authority to regulate gambling within its borders, creating a patchwork of rules and licensed operators. This distributed regulatory model means that players considering online casinos canada must first comprehend their provincial regulations and the types of platforms legally available to them. Provincial lottery corporations operate government-sanctioned sites, while offshore operators licensed in reputable jurisdictions also serve Canadian players, provided they satisfy specific standards and function with transparency with proper licensing credentials displayed.
The difference between legal and illegal gambling sites is critical for player protection and protection. Legitimate platforms operating in the Canada typically hold licensing credentials from established regulatory bodies such as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ission, or Kahnawake Gaming Commission. These licensing bodies maintain strict operational standards, including fair gaming practices, secure payment processing, and responsible gambling measures. When evaluating online casinos canada, you should confirm license details clearly shown on casino websites, look for third-party certifications from bodies such as eCOGRA, and ensure encryption technology protects all financial transactions. Understanding these markers of legitimacy enables users avoid unauthorized platforms that may offer biased gaming or deny withdrawal claims.

Global Gaming Regulators
The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) operates as one of the highly regarded licensing bodies overseeing online casinos canada, known for its strict vetting procedures and comprehensive regulatory framework. Operators carrying MGA licenses must prove financial stability, implement certified random number generators, keep segregated player funds, and provide transparent terms and conditions. The United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C) similarly upholds exceptional standards, demanding extensive due diligence, regular compliance audits, and strict advertising guidelines that safeguard vulnerable players. Both authorities offer dispute resolution mechanisms, giving Canadian players redress if issues arise with licensed operators, while their public registers allow players to confirm license authenticity instantly.
The Kahnawake Gaming Commission, located within Canadian territory, has established itself as a credible licensing authority for online casinos canada since 1996, offering a North American regulatory option. Curacao eGaming, while less stringent than MGA or UKGC, provides legitimate licensing for numerous operators and maintains basic player protection standards. Gibraltar Regulatory Authority represents another respected jurisdiction, particularly valued for its robust financial regulations and European Union compliance standards. Canadian players should research each licensing authority’s reputation, enforcement history, and complaint handling procedures, as these factors directly impact the level of protection and recourse available should disputes arise during gameplay.
Provincial Rules and Standards
Several Canadian jurisdictions maintain their own regulated gaming platforms, with British Columbia’s BCLC, Quebec’s Espacejeux, and Ontario’s iGaming Ontario serving as official options for online casinos canada within their respective jurisdictions. Ontario’s licensing framework, established in 2022, mandates that operators obtain licenses from the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O), creating a competitive environment where multiple private operators can legally serve Ontario residents. These provincial platforms ensure that gaming revenues support public initiatives while maintaining strict player protection measures, including mandatory self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and problem gambling resources. Provincial regulations typically impose increased taxation on operators but provide players with locally accountable oversight and consumer protection mechanisms.
Grasping provincial requirements helps Canadian players navigate the legal landscape surrounding online casinos canada, as regulations vary significantly across different territories. While provinces like Ontario have embraced private operator licensing, others maintain government monopolies on digital gaming platforms. Players should understand that choosing provincial-licensed operators means their gaming activity stays within Canadian jurisdiction, streamlining tax reporting and ensuring compliance with local laws. Provincial regulators implement strict advertising standards, age verification, and responsible gambling measures that align with Canadian consumer protection values. Additionally, these authorities work together with national bodies to combat problem gambling, ensuring that players have access to support resources and self-exclusion programs that work across multiple platforms and provinces.

Trusted payment options for Canadian players
Canadian players gain access to numerous safe payment solutions specifically tailored to their regional banking systems and regulatory environment. Debit and credit cards from leading providers remain popular due to their widespread acceptance and well-established fraud protection mechanisms. E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ller provide extra protective measures by acting as intermediaries between your bank and gaming accounts. Many reputable online casinos canada also support Interac e-Transfer, a uniquely Canadian solution that provides instant bank-to-bank transfers with robust authentication requirements. Prepaid cards such as Paysafecard enable private transactions while maintaining transaction security through proprietary verification codes that block unauthorized access.
Cryptocurrency options have achieved significant traction among players looking for improved confidentiality and quicker payment settlement.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other digital currencies offer decentralized verification systems that remove conventional financial intermediaries. When evaluating online casinos canada, examine whether cryptocurrency transactions receive the same regulatory oversight and player protection as conventional methods. Wire transfers via banking institutions remain suitable for substantial payments despite slower processing times, offering direct institutional backing and comprehensive paper trails. The range of payment methods reflects an operator’s dedication to supporting different security preferences and financial circumstances across their player base.
Cash-Out Speeds and Processing Guidelines
Withdrawal processing represents a critical benchmark for evaluating platform dependability and fiscal stability within the casino sector. Reputable operators catering to online casinos canada typically process withdrawal submissions in 24-48 hours, though identity verification for initial withdrawals may extend this timeframe. Knowing typical processing windows helps you tell the difference between reasonable wait times and warning signs that might indicate cash flow issues. Digital wallet transfers typically finish quickest, often within hours of authorization, while direct bank payments and card-based transactions may take 3-5 business days. Platforms should explicitly state projected processing times and provide clear monitoring systems that enable you to track your withdrawal progress throughout the entire process.
Pending periods fulfill legitimate safety requirements, allowing operators to confirm player identity and detect potential fraudulent activity before releasing funds. However, prolonged waiting periods or constantly changing explanations for withdrawal holds warrant serious concern. Reputable online casinos canada uphold standardized policies regarding pending periods and communicate any identity checks upfront during the payout process. Transaction caps per specified period should appear clearly in terms and conditions, enabling you to plan accordingly. Platforms that frequently reject withdrawal requests without valid justification or impose unreasonable verification demands demonstrate practices that deviate from industry standards and player-focused operations.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Are online casinos legal for Canadian players?
Yes, Canadian players can legally participate in online casino gaming, though the regulatory landscape varies by province. While the Criminal Code of Canada prohibits operating unlicensed gambling establishments within the country, it does not explicitly prohibit Canadians from playing at offshore platforms. Several provinces, including British Columbia, Quebec, and Ontario, have established their own regulated online gaming markets. Ontario’s iGaming market, launched in 2022, represents the most comprehensive provincial framework, allowing licensed operators to legally offer services to residents. Players outside regulated provinces commonly access internationally licensed platforms without legal consequences. The key consideration for online casinos canada players is choosing operators with legitimate licensing from recognized jurisdictions like Malta, Gibraltar, or the UK, which provide consumer protections and regulatory oversight. Always verify that your chosen platform accepts Canadian players and complies with applicable provincial regulations to ensure a legal and protected gaming experience.

Q: How can I confirm if an online casino is safe and secure?
Verifying the safety of online casinos canada requires examining multiple security indicators and operational practices. Start by confirming the platform uses SSL encryption technology, indicated by “https://” in the URL and a padlock icon in your browser’s address bar. This encryption protects your data during transmission between your device and the casino’s servers. Review the casino’s privacy policy to understand how your personal information is collected, stored, and shared. Reputable platforms undergo regular third-party audits by organizations like eCOGRA, iTech Labs, or Gaming Laboratories International, which test game fairness and random number generator integrity. Check for responsible gaming tools including de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ks that demonstrate the operator’s commitment to player welfare. Research the casino’s reputation through independent review sites, player forums, and complaint databases like Casinomeister or AskGamblers. Examine payment processing security, including PCI DSS compliance for credit card transactions. Legitimate casinos also maintain transparent terms and conditions, clearly outlining bonus requirements, withdrawal procedures, and dispute resolution processes without hidden clauses or unreasonable restrictions.

Q: What timeframe should withdrawal processing at trusted gaming platforms?
Withdrawal timeframes at trustworthy online casinos canada vary considerably depending on the payment method selected and the casino’s internal processing procedures. E-wallets typically offer the fastest withdrawals, with funds often appearing within 24-48 hours after approval. Interac e-Transfer withdrawals generally process within 1-3 business days, making them a preferred option for Canadian players seeking reasonable speed. Credit and debit card withdrawals usually take 3-5 business days, while bank transfers may require 5-7 business days for completion. Cryptocurrency withdrawals often process within hours once approved, offering exceptional speed for tech-savvy players. However, all withdrawal methods are subject to the casino’s pending period, during which they verify the transaction and complete security checks. Reputable operators typically maintain pending periods of 24-48 hours, while some instant-withdrawal casinos have eliminated this delay entirely. Be cautious of platforms imposing pending periods exceeding 72 hours, as this may indicate operational issues or deliberate stalling tactics. First-time withdrawals often require additional verification time for identity confirmation through KYC procedures. Always review the casino’s withdrawal policy before depositing, noting any maximum weekly or monthly withdrawal limits that might affect your ability to access larger winnings efficiently.
